-
Sql学习第三天——SQL关于CTE(公用表达式)的递归查询使用
关于使用CTE(公用表表达式)的递归查询----SQLServer2005及以上版本 公用表表达式(CTE)具有一个重要的优点,那就是能够引用其自身,从而创建递归CTE。递归CTE是一个重复执行初始CTE以返回数据子集直到获取完整结果集的公用表表达式...
数据库操作教程 2022-09-23 17:10:05 -
关于SQL中CTE(公用表表达式)(CommonTableExpression)的总结
一.WITHAS的含义WITHAS短语,也叫做子查询部分(subqueryfactoring),可以让你做很多事情,定义一个SQL片断,该SQL片断会被整个SQL语句所用到。有的时候,是为了让SQL语句的可读性更高些,也有可能是在UNIONALL的不同部分,作为提供数据的部分...
数据库操作教程 2022-09-23 17:01:44 -
SQLServer正则表达式替换函数应用详解
--SQL正则替换函数复制代码代码如下:CREATEfunctiondbo.regexReplace(@sourcentext,--原字符串@regexpvarchar(1000),--正则表达式@replacevarchar(1000),--替换值@globalReplacebit=1,--是否是全局替换@ignoreCasebit=0--是否忽略大小写)returnSvarchar(1000)ASbegindeclare@hrintegerdeclare@objRegExpintegerdeclare@resultvarchar(5000)exec@hr=sp_OACreate'VBScript...
数据库操作教程 2022-09-23 16:50:27 -
mssql关于一个表格结构的另外一种显示(表达意思不变)
一、需求 由于表达能力不好,直接上图。在mssql环境中需要把图1的表转化成图2的表: 图1 图2二、分析 图32.1创建表复制代码代码如下:createtable#tb(IDintprimarykey,Classnvarchar(max),[Subject]nvarchar(max),Scoreint)insertinto#tbvalues(1,'一(1)班','语文','92')insertinto#tbvalues(2,'一(1)班','数学','91')insertinto#tbvalues(3,'一(1)班','英语','93')insertinto#tbvalues(4,'一(2)班','数学','94')insertinto#tbvalu...
数据库操作教程 2022-09-23 16:50:12 -
使用正则表达式匹配tsql注释语句
让我们来看一些例子:复制代码代码如下:--获取表的count信息selectcount(*)fromTwith(nolock)--获取特定值的count信息selectcount(*)fromTwith(nolock)wherev='--value'--获取表'T'的count信息selectcount(*)fromTwith(nolock)SELECT*fromT--获取表TWhereP我们先来试着给出一个简单的匹配:复制代码代码如下:--[^rn]*$你会发现,它连第二条的SQL也匹配到了,这是不对的。看起来,我们应该排除"'"里面的,我们再来改改:复制代码代码如下:--[^'rn]{0,}$还是不对,这下虽然第二条的SQL没有匹配,但连第三条的都不匹配了,看起来还是不对...
数据库操作教程 2022-09-23 16:45:53 -
详解SqlServer表达式(expression)
2 具体内容 2.1 使用范围SQLServer(2008开始);AzureSQL数据库;Azure SQL数据仓库;并行数据仓库2.2 语法 是SQLServer数据库引擎评估以获取单个数据值的符号和运算符的组合。简单表达式可以是单个常量,变量,列或标量函数...
数据库操作教程 2022-09-23 16:44:02 -
sqlserver使用公用表表达式CTE通过递归方式编写通用函数自动生成连续数字和日期
问题:在数据库脚本开发中,有时需要生成一堆连续数字或者日期,例如yearlyreport就需要连续数字做年份,例如dailyreport就需要生成一定时间范围内的每一天日期。而自带的系统表master..spt_values存在一定的局限性,只是从0到2047(验证脚本:select*frommaster..spt_valuesbwhereb.type='P'),也不能直接生成连续日期...
数据库操作教程 2022-09-23 16:42:36 -
华为墨水平板上新:依旧一机难求,用户为表达不满打了差评
在2022年的市场中,各大手机厂商都在努力做一件事,那就是现货,无论是平板电脑还是折叠屏手机,都在追求现货,只有让用户第一时间买到,才能够提升销量。如果在如今的市场中进行饥饿营销,那么消费者看到之后可能会转战到其他厂商旗下的现货机型上面,而不是一次又一次的进行抢购,然后还会因为抢不到而影响心情...
手机互联 2022-04-18 18:29:54 -
三星SK交了之后韩财长:已向美方表达忧虑
【环球网报道】据韩联社报道,韩国副总理兼企划财政部长官洪楠基9日就三星和SK海力士向美国商务部提交供应链信息表示,已向美方传达忧虑。11月9日,在国会预算决算特委会全会上,洪楠基就2022年度预算答议员问...
电信通讯 2021-11-11 09:49:23 -
新智汇·新表达——新甘肃5G智慧电台正式上线
新甘肃客户端10月28日讯(新甘肃·每日甘肃网记者 邹明敏)5G时代,万物有声。在甘肃新媒体集团成立、新甘肃客户端上线三周年之际,新甘肃5G智慧电台于今日正式上线,这是5G智慧电台首次入驻省级新闻APP,为5G时代音频广播加入新媒体平台开辟了一条崭新路径,在提升新甘肃客户端内容生产力的同时,更好满足了用户多样化需求...
电信通讯 2021-10-28 14:29:58 -
三星与谷歌就智能手表达成合作未来将推出新可穿戴设备平台
【环球网智能综合报道】据外媒6月21日报道,三星和谷歌即将合作推出新的智能手表平台,这一平台是将Wear OS和Tizen的优势集合在一起。报道称,这一新平台可能会在MWC2021的三星虚拟演示会上首次亮相...
智能设备 2021-06-22 11:26:22 -
优酷《探世界》出海北美,文化、纪录片节目创中国故事国际新表达
7月4日,部分海外网友发现,优酷出品的漫游式脱口秀《探世界》正式在ODC播出。ODC隶属于美国领先的在线视频公司ODKMedia,受众覆盖美国和加拿大等地区...
游戏资讯 2020-07-08 15:56:06